Hello,

I am trying to use my Fujifilm X-E1 camera with Octolapse.

After much reading and due to my little knowledge, I get in touch with you
to find out if the camera is really compatible.

If so, I would like to know the steps to follow.

pi@octopi:~ $ gphoto2 --auto-detect
Model                          Port
----------------------------------------------------------
USB PTP Class Camera           usb:001,007

pi@octopi:~ $ gphoto2 --capture-image

*** Error ***
Sorry, your camera does not support generic capture
ERROR: Could not capture image.
ERROR: Could not capture.
*** Error (-6: 'Unsupported operation') ***

For debugging messages, please use the --debug option.
Debugging messages may help finding a solution to your problem.
If you intend to send any error or debug messages to the gphoto
developer mailing list <[email protected]>, please run
gphoto2 as follows:

    env LANG=C gphoto2 --debug --debug-logfile=my-logfile.txt
--capture-image

Please make sure there is sufficient quoting around the arguments.
